About IBH Addiction Recovery

IBH Addiction Recovery, founded in 1970, is a highly effective nonprofit organization and leading provider of drug and alcohol addiction treatment in Summit County. We provide evidence-based services including Residential Treatment, Day Treatment, Outpatient Programs, Aftercare support, and Recovery Housing, complemented by spiritual guidance, all intended to offer persons with alcohol and drug addiction, including those with a co-occurring mental health disorder, the opportunity to restore hope and gain skills for a lifetime of sobriety.

At IBH Addiction Recovery, we build our treatment philosophy around four core values: Dignity, Community, Stewardship (Outcomes), and Spirituality. Job Summary:

Provides direct client care and support services to clients afflicted with alcohol and/or drug addiction. Responsible for a variety of routine, basic tasks essential to the smooth operation of the residential life program. Maintains a community environment conducive to maximum client personal and social development while maintaining healthy and safe living conditions. Creates and provides a sense of community and mutual trust within the houses with an emphasis on Dignity, Community, Stewardship, and Spirituality.

Essential Job Duties:

  1. Implements and enforces house rules, policies, procedures, program guidelines, and the House Manager’s directives.
  2. Supervises and/or monitors client participation in all activities, events, and aspects of residential schedule for both IBH programming and client specific schedule.
  3. Communicates shift activity with other staff and House Manager including updates on client issues or concerns, providing input regarding client program participation and behavior in the house.
  4. Completes all reporting as assigned by the House Manager and as needed for client records.
  5. Oversees client house cleaning activities to maintain a clean, healthy, and safe living environment.
  6. Provides support, comfort and information assistance to clients that is consistent with program goals and objectives.
  7. Assists House Manager to identify and resolve residential problems as well as assisting the House Manager in pursuing opportunities to improve client care.
  8. Monitors clients in the self-administration of medication per the IBH Medication Management Policy and Procedure.
